Ranking scenic Sri Lanka trains: (1) Kandy-Ella (obviously - tea estates, misty valleys, Nine Arch Bridge, world-famous). (2) Colombo-Galle (coastal main line - ocean views most of the way, waves nearly hitting train). (3) Ella-Badulla (extension after Ella - similar scenic quality, quieter). (4) Colombo-Kandy (paddy fields, small towns, less dramatic but pleasant 3.5 hours). (5) Colombo-Jaffna (long 7-8 hours through dry zone - less scenic but culturally interesting). (6) Colombo-Trincomalee (via Habarana - some jungle sections).

Underrated: Ella to Badulla is same-scenery-continuation of Kandy-Ella but almost empty (most tourists get off at Ella). Extra 2-hour ride to Badulla for genuine tea country solitude and photography. Book cheap 2nd class - you'll likely have a whole coach to yourself.
